Couple arrested after fight in their front yard

A couple arrested Saturday is accused of getting into a violent fight in their front yard with a baby grandchild nearby. The woman allegedly was hitting the man with a cooking pot and the man was allegedly hitting the woman with a chair.

William Gillis Arney, 48, and Dawn Renee Arnie, 48, both of Solsberry, were both arrested by Deputy Harvey Holt of the Greene County Sheriff's Department last Saturday morning, May 7.

Deputy Holt was dispatched after a caller reported an active physical fight between a man and a woman in a front yard on East Tulip Road around 10:30 Saturday morning.

The couple was later identified as William Gillis Arney and Dawn Renee Arnie who had previously been married but were now living at the residence as roommates. During the investigation, Deputy Holt determined they had children in common and two grandchildren in common who were at the home and witnessed verbal and physical altercations.

The caller said she saw the woman hitting the man with a cooking pot and she thought the man was using a chair to hit the woman. She also saw the man push the woman down and grab her after hitting her. The caller also said the altercation appeared to be mutual as they were both attacking each other. While this was going on, the witness saw a baby wearing diapers outside with the couple.

After interviewing both individuals, they were both taken into custody and booked into the Greene County Jail. William Gillis Arnie was booked in at 11:43 AM with bond set at $4000 surety with 10% cash allowed. Dawn Renee Arnie was booked in at 12:13 PM with bond also set at $4000 surety with 10% cash allowed.

Criminal cases were filed against both in Greene Superior Court earlier today. When they appear at their initial hearings, both of them will be facing a charge of domestic battery committed in the presence of a child less than 16 years old, a Level 6 felony.
